Rock Your Code: Code & App Performance for Microsoft .NET (5th Edition)

Today, I am pleased to announce the 5th edition of my book, titled Rock Your Code: Code & App Performance for Microsoft .NET, now available on Amazon.

Supercharge your .NET applications and transform the way you write code with Röck Yöur Cöde: Code & App Performance for Microsoft .NET, the definitive hands-on performance guide for modern .NET developers.

Written by Microsoft MVP David McCarter, a software engineer with over 20 years of experience, global conference speaker, author of dotNetTips.com, and creator of the Spargine libraries, this book dives deep into the real-world performance techniques every .NET developer needs. Backed by thousands of benchmarks, real domain objects, and high-traffic production experience, McCarter shows you how to write code that isn’t just correct—but fast, efficient, scalable, and built to perform at enterprise scale.

Unlike academic performance books filled with theory and toy examples, this edition delivers proven, repeatable techniques for .NET 10 and beyond, including:

  • High-performance coding patterns grounded in real-world C#
  • Deep insights into memory, collections, LINQ, strings, globalization, and file I/O
  • Practical guidance for improving both runtime speed and cloud cost
  • BenchmarkDotNet examples showing what truly makes .NET faster
  • Step-by-step use of Spargine—the performance-boosting library used worldwide
  • Best practices for analyzers, caching, logging, serialization, and source generators
  • Real successes from mission-critical systems handling tens of thousands of messages per minute

Whether you’re building APIs, web apps, cloud-native services, or desktop software, this book will teach you how to:

  • Detect and eliminate hidden performance traps
  • Choose the fastest techniques for common coding tasks
  • Build scalable apps that stay fast as load increases
  • Think like a performance engineer from the moment you write the first line of code
  • Benchmark everything that matters—just like the .NET runtime team

This is the companion to McCarter’s acclaimed Röck Yöur Cöde: Coding Standards for Microsoft .NET, and together they form the ultimate toolkit for writing clean, modern, high-performance .NET applications.

If you’re serious about .NET performance—and ready to write code that screams like a cranked-up Marshall stack—this book will take you there.

Write better. Run faster. Scale farther.
Time to Röck Yöur Cöde.

How To Purchase

Click on one of the links below to purchase the book in these countries!

Paperback

If you or your team require assistance with implementing standards, conducting code reviews, or any related tasks, kindly reach out to me through the link below.

For more information, go to:

Articles from the book.


Discover more from dotNetTips.com

Subscribe to get the latest posts sent to your email.